Understanding Cathedral Trains: What Sets Them Apart?

A cathedral train is defined as a long train that extends beyond 12 feet from the back of the bride's dress, offering a touch of royal charm reminiscent of brides in traditional ceremonies. The heightened drama it brings makes it ideal for formal weddings held in grand venues. Choosing the Right Cathedral Train: Tips and Considerations

Choosing the perfect cathedral train involves several considerations. Here are some essential tips for selecting a stunning train that sets the tone for your grand entrance:

Consider the VenueA long cathedral train may look striking in a grand cathedral or ballroom but may be less practical for a beach or garden setting.
Fabric ChoiceLightweight materials such as tulle or lace can create an ethereal look, whereas satin may exude a more structured appearance.
Comfort is KeyConsider your comfort level and the ease with which you can move around, especially during the ceremony and reception.
Style CoordinationThe cathedral train should complement the overall style of the dress, as well as align with your wedding theme.
Alterations and AdjustmentsConsult with your designer or tailor to ensure that the train fits flawlessly and is manageable throughout your big day.

Frequently Asked Questions About Cathedral Trains

Here are a few commonly asked questions for brides-to-be considering a cathedral train:

1. What types of dresses work well with cathedral trains?

Fit-and-flare, A-line, and ball gown silhouettes are particularly well-suited for cathedral trains. Consider the style that flatters your body shape the most while highlighting the train's beauty.

2. Can I still dance with a cathedral train?

While the train may present a slight challenge on the dance floor, many brides adapt the fabric by bustling it. This enables easier mobility while retaining the train's charm during special moments.

3. How do I care for my cathedral train?

Be sure to consult with a professional dry cleaner experienced with bridal gowns to ensure your dress and train remain in pristine condition before and after your wedding.
